Abstract

A method of making an individual serving of an aqueous tea concentrate comprises locating at a strainer a quantity of loose particulate tea material that is sufficient to produce the individual tea concentrate serving. The quantity of tea material is directly contacted with a sufficient amount of water so as to produce the individual tea concentrate serving. The particle size of the tea material, the tea material-water contact time and the temperature of the water can each be controlled so as to minimise the extract of tannins from the tea material and into the concentrate. The aqueous tea concentrate is collected once it has passed through the strainer to thereby separate it from the particulate tea material. Apparatus and a kit for making the concentrate can comprise a strainer (34) at which a quantity of loose particulate tea material can be located for contact with water so as to produce an aqueous concentrate that is separated at the strainer from the tea material, and a mass (36, 36A) that is locatable on the loose particulate tea material so as to restrain the upward expansion of the loose particulate tea material when it is directly contacted with the water.

Background technology
Tea beverage by the preparation of camellia department plant contains blending constituent in the aqueous solution, this blending constituent is to extract/leach from the leaf of dry or ready these plants.This composition comprises Polyphenols, flavonoid class, catechu acids and tannins (with reference to Journal of Chinese Medicine).Tannins for can with combined with protein and the precipitation puckery and plant polyphenol kind that bitter taste is arranged, yet, this term more generally is applied to any large-scale polyphenolic substance, this compound contains enough hydroxyls and other group (as carboxyl) that is fit to, thereby forms firm compound with protein and other macromolecule.The catechuic acid class belongs to flavan-3-alcohol (flavan-3-ol) group of flavonoids.Four kinds of main catechuic acids finding in tea are gallocatechin, epigallocatechin (epigallocatechin), epicatechin and epigallocatechin gallate (epigallocatechingallate).Research points out that the tea flavonoids has antioxidation activity, and relevant with antibacterial characteristics with anticancer, anti-inflammatory, resisting atherosis (anti-atherogenic), the Sheng Re of tea.
The composition more specifically of tea comprises caffeine, theanine, theobromine and theophylline.
Coffee can be used as neural minimal irritation thing because there is not alkaloid smell, little bitter taste, block nerves mediator adenosine, and produce good feel and alertness.It can increase heart rate, blood pressure and urinate, and gastric acid secretion.The content of caffeine is different along with tea kinds, and black tea and oolong tea are higher, and green tea and white tea are lower.
Theanine is a nonprotein amino acid, finds mainly to be present in natively in the tea plant (tea plant).Theanine is the derivative of L-glutamic acid (glutamate), and thinks that the fragrance with tea has very big relation.It accounts for 1% to 2% of green tea leaf dry weight.People are understood that the GABA binding characteristic of theanine can produce the sensation of loosening.
Theobromine belongs to alkaloid branch subclass, as is known methyl xanthine class (methylxanthines).Methyl xanthine system results from nearly in 60 kinds of different plant species natively, comprises caffeine (in the coffee main methyl xanthine) and theophylline (in the tea main methyl xanthine).Theobromine is similar to caffeine to the influence of human body, but influences less.Theobromine is gentle diuretics, gentle stimulus, and the bronchial smooth muscle of lung that can relax.
Theophylline is the alkaloid that is used for the colourless crystallization that content is very little in medical science such as the concurrent present tea of bronchus swelling agent.It is stronger than caffeine to the influence of heart and breathing.It is cardiac stimulation agent, smooth muscle relaxant, diuretics and blood vessel swelling agent.
Tea beverage can prepare easily by adding in as tea bag or kettle corresponding to the tealeaves of the bubble system specified quantitative of the volume of wanting to pour out glass number.This preparation relates to immersion process, and this immersion process also can extract tannin in the infusion thing except can extracting the tea smell composition of wanting.Soak time is long more, because the tannin that extracts increase is dense more and bitter more thereby the infusion thing just can become.In addition, because the concrete aroma profile of tealeaves, the tannin that increases more difficult covering that can become like this, so the consumer more can realize.
Attempted to simplify or quicken the passes during brewing of tealeaves in the art.For example, US 4,061, and 793 disclose the method for a kind of beverage brewed such as coffee (but mentioning tea).The coffee powder that is retained in sieve or off the net scheduled volume is placed on the filter that is arranged in above the cup.Single cup of coffee can make by add entry in this filter, and described water slowly (2-3 minute at least) flows through screen cloth and filter.This arrangement is in order to prepare the normal concentration beverage of standard drink volume.
JP 02-071713 discloses a kind of " tea extractor " device that is used for the preparation of acceleration " tea extract ", and relates to the design of this extractor, rather than tea preparation process or prepared product extract.
US 5,245,914th, are used to prepare the brewing devices of extract of the immersion of iced tea (that is being 1/4 with 3/4 frozen water with this extract dilution) about a kind of production.Because this extract is diluted, so the device of this part file is not the preparation about no tannin tea concentrate; What more properly emphasize is end product rather than middle extract.
US 6,182, and 555 disclose a kind of use was kept in the storage bin, dry before using and water miscible pulverous (being instant) tea and soak the device of tea with preparation " single part " tea beverage.Because powder has high surface, immersion just can extract great deal of tannin and enter in the final beverage.Therefore will prepare the tea beverage of normal concentration, the used in amounts of powder will reduce the unnecessary tannin that extracts with equilibrium, thereby reduces the content of the extraction component of more wanting (as fragrance).Similarly, because single portion of tea beverage is diluted, so the device of this part file does not relate to the preparation of no tannin tea concentrate.
Attempt preparation in the art and had the fragrance concentration of the concentrated coffee of being similar to (that is the small volumes of liquids that, has concentrated fragrance) and the tea extract of volume.Yet the problem of excessive tannin degree is present in this extract inevitably, thereby prepares the beverage than hardship and some difference of taste.
For example, US 2,688,911st, about a kind of concentrated machine that is used for the preparation of coffee, tea etc.In the document, water forces under pressure in the coffee strainer device 41 by the standard airtight (limitation) that coffee etc. is housed.This device is when being applicable to coffee, because tealeaves obviously expands when contacting with hot water/boiling water (about 60%).Therefore, if pack into the tea time in device 41, in the confined space of device 41, tea contacts with pressure (hydraulic) water and expands, thereby reduces the flow velocity of water by the tea material gradually.So fill, in conjunction with confined space, make the tea material be subjected to the effect of pressure (hydraulic) water afterwards again, tangible tea soaks and extraction thereby produce, and prepares bitter tea extract inevitably.In addition, US2 is in 688,911 and the preparation method of unexposed tea.
US 5,895, and 672 only relate to use tea " pod " preparation tea extract, and wherein, tealeaves is sealed in the filter paper pod of the tea that contains specified quantitative.Make this pod moulding to be fitted close in the connector device.This connector device is designed to make pressure (hydraulic) water to flow at the pod edge all around but must flows through pod.Known because the back pressure of the filter paper of pod tends to stop uninflated water to flow through this pod, therefore there is not this pod of pressure (hydraulic) water to work.In addition, because tea is confined in the pod, tea can obviously expand in confined space with after the pressure (hydraulic) water of heat contacts, thereby reduces the flow velocity of water by the tea material gradually.Because pod is filled and this swelling, and in conjunction with confined space and pressure (hydraulic) water, similarly, dense tea extract also can be bitter.

Summary of the invention
In aspect first, the invention discloses a kind of preparation method of single part of water-based tea concentrate, this method may further comprise the steps:
(a) the discrete particles tea material that will be enough to prepare the amount of single part of tea concentrate is put into filter;
(b) the tea material that directly will measure contacts with the water of capacity, to produce single part of tea concentrate, wherein controls following each parameter, thereby the amount that extracts and enter the tanning extract of tea concentrate from the tea material is minimized:
The particle size of-described tea material;
The time of contact of-described tea material-water;
The temperature of-water;
(c) when single part of tea concentrate passes through filter, collect the water-based tea concentrate, thereby it is isolated from particle tea material.
Can prepare according to the method for described first aspect and to have strong and do not have the water-based tea concentrate of bitter taste relatively, and the concentration of this water-based tea concentrate can be compared with the coffee extract of using the concentrated coffee device to make.Because relative no bitter taste, so this concentrate can be directly separately as beverage.Yet, be similar to coffee concentrate (coffee espresso shot), this concentrate liquid also can be widely used as the basis of various beverages, take iron, tea Cappuccino (tea cappuccinos), tea iced drink, oolong tea (long tea), oolong iced tea (long ice tea) etc. (promptly as teas, can not be diluted to this type of beverage, when keeping enough tea local flavors and not the bitter taste relevant) with tannin.The volume that depends on prepared water-based concentrate, single part of concentrate also can be divided into less many parts.
When this water-based tea concentrate still contains the tannin of a little amount, when this concentrate is compared with the tea beverage for preparing with known method with conventional method or use known devices (as coffee machine (coffee-making)), the content of tannin is relatively low in this concentrate, thus drinking person discover less than or feel not obvious.
The applicant finds that some help to have strong and do not have the correlative factor of preparation of the concentrate of bitter taste relatively.In this, except tea material granule size and tea-water parameter of time of contact, under proper temperature, directly discrete particles tea material is contacted with water and just can produce the strong and relative concentrate that does not have bitter taste.
Suitably these factors of control also can make the extraction maximization of tea smell composition such as theanine, and other beneficiating ingredient (as described in the background art) is entered in the concentrate than the preferential extraction of tannin.
About tea material granule size, this tea material can comprise broken leaf, the end of the blade through grinding or their combination.If use blade end, be ground to usually and can impel water optimized size time of contact through grinding.
The applicant finds in described method, and the time of making the water-based concentrate can reduce and increases along with tea material granule size.Yet, grind too for a short time (as grind into powder) as the fruit tea material, this particle can tend to assemble, and tends to blocking filter (especially needing to use the microfiltration device with in the filter that prevents the powder outflow).Make powder miniaturization meeting cause exceedingly soaking and extracting excessive tannin.On the contrary, too big as the fruit tea material, it is not enough that then water can flow through the tealeaves surface of tealeaves or contact too soon, produces rare infusion thing.Therefore, tea material granule size is relevant with time of contact, and needs control.
In one embodiment, employed particle tea material is a tealeaves final stage tea.Best tea dust size can be for the 18-24 order of Tyler measurement series (promptly per square inch in 18 to 24 holes are arranged).Observed and be placed on the gap that the loose tealeaves final stage tea in the filter is produced, thereby the optimum water that flows through tea material heap and best tea-water time of contact is provided.
() tea concentrate for example, a standard drink, the weight of particle tea material can be for below about 10 grams in filter for single part.The volume of the tea concentrate of water that uses and preparation like this can be for below about 70ml, to prepare the concentrate below about 40ml.
Convenient for described method is implemented, can provide with for example pouch or parcel corresponding to the tea material of the suitable grade of the scheduled volume of single part of tea concentrate aequum.In addition, be used to distribute the device of boiling or the approaching water that seethes with excitement to be configured to distribute volume required water (as preparing the gained tea concentrate of about 40ml).
About the tea material of the tea concentrate of single part (as a standard drink)-water time of contact, be about 15-60 second time of contact usually, bestly is about 20-30 second.In this, if time of contact is too short, does not extract the tea smell composition and make rare infusion thing just water has time enough.If oversize,, cause the excessive extraction of tannin just water can soak into this tealeaves.
Can be when changing in time of contact along with the particle size of tea material, also must change (relative with white tea (white tea) with oolong tea) time of contact along with the kind of tea material with green tea as black tea.
In addition, time of contact can be by regulating the optimization by the current of tea material heap.Except the tea granule size, these current can be by the partly control by the flow velocity of filter.When using granular membrane, observed for tealeaves final stage tea, best mesh size is about 2mm.
Because the water of pressurization can force water too soon by the tea material in the filter, therefore water is under the atmospheric pressure usually.The espresso coffee machine that uses in the prior art uses the water of pressurization in the device of preparation coffee, with the preparation tea beverage, it is strong and do not have a tea concentrate of tannin therefore not to be suitable for preparation.
About water temperature, usually use boiling or near the water of boiling with directly be placed on filter in the tea material contact.In this manual, term " near the water of boiling " refers to that temperature is about water more than 95 ℃.Observe, when tea material and temperature are starkly lower than 95 ℃ water when contacting, cause the extraction of tea smell composition not enough and make rare infusion thing.And the water of lower temperature needs excessive time of contact, causes too much tea granule to expand, and causes to soak into too much tannin extract to take out.
In this manual, refer to that about the term " loose " of particle tea material this tea material is not solid or tight placement, and do not have compressing of any measurable degree.
In this, in step (a), block object can be placed on above the discrete particles tea material, thereby restriction tea material is because upwards expansion when contact with water.In one embodiment, this bulk object can be disk.This bulk object can have one or more through holes.Yet, select this bulk object to compress avoiding, thereby stop or limit water and flow through tea material heap.
Water can pass through disperser before in step (b), thereby makes by maximizing with the distribution that is positioned at the water on the particle tea material.In this embodiment, but described disperser disperse water, thus average contact is provided, and make described tea material heap moistening.In one embodiment, when described block object provided a plurality of through hole, described block object can be used as disperser.
In one embodiment, described filter can comprise the hollow-cone stage body (frusto-conical hollow body) that wherein can place discrete particles tea material.Filter screen can be arranged on the narrow end of this hollow-cone stage body, and in use, this loose tea granule material is placed on the contiguous place of described screen cloth.Described block object can mechanically be connected with described filter, thereby optionally uses after discrete particles tea material is positioned over filter.
In the embodiment that changes, this method can comprise one or more flavoring substances are added in the tea material before and/or are added to additional step in the water-based concentrate in step (b).Described flavoring substance can comprise sweetener, medicinal herbs, spices etc.
In one aspect of the method, the invention discloses a kind of device for preparing tea concentrate, this device comprises:
(a) filter can be placed a certain amount of loose tea granule in this filter, contacting with water, thereby preparation in filter from the tea material isolated water-based concentrate; With
(b) block object, this bulk object can be placed on the discrete particles tea material, thereby suppresses upwards to expand when described discrete particles tea material directly contacts with water.
In one embodiment, described block object can be disk (as stainless).Described block object has one or more through holes.
In one embodiment, when described block object has a plurality of through hole, can be used as disperser so that the water distribution maximization on the described particle tea material.In the method, described block object can be with aqueous dispersion on the tea material, to provide and average the contacting of whole heap tea material.
In one embodiment, described filter comprises the hollow-cone stage body that wherein can place described discrete particles tea material.Filter screen can be arranged on the narrow end of this hollow-cone stage body, and in use, this discrete particles tea material is placed on the contiguous place of screen cloth.When using the tealeaves final stage tea time, have been found that best mesh size be about 2mm, with the optimum flow rate of promotion, thereby provide the tea of the best-water time of contact by filter.Mesh size also can be adjusted according to the tea material rate, keeping the flow velocity by filter, thereby provides best tea-water time of contact.
Described filter also can be connected in the existing hot water dispersal device, as is positioned at the outlet of espresso coffee machine.Yet described filter is set at usually when being positioned over the tea material wherein, has the space above the tea material, thereby allows the tea material to expand in use.
In one embodiment, described block object mechanically is connected with filter, thereby optionally uses after making described discrete particles tea material in being positioned over described filter.In this, described block object can be connected with described filter by the connector of flexible or rigidity.Described rigid connector can be connected with described filter, make described block body between non-use position and use location, to rotate, wherein, described non-use position does not disturb the tea material that is placed in the filter, and described use location restriction discrete particles tea material upwards expands.
When described block object when being discoid, this connector can extend to from this disk and intactly stretch out.In one embodiment, can this connector be embedded on the filter rotationally at the offside that filter is connected with disk.Select a ground, the connector of prolongation can and can be used as handle for the handle form, thereby described block body can manually be used.
In aspect the 3rd, the invention discloses a kind of by method that is defined in first and second aspects or the tea concentrate that installs preparation.
In fourth aspect, the invention discloses a kind of tool set for preparing tea concentrate, the device that described tool set is set forth in comprising aspect second, and be used for according to the metrical instrument of the particle tea material for preparing single part of tea concentrate in the method aspect first or be used at least a at the container of tea concentrate by collecting tea concentrate behind the described filter.
Such tool set can make the consumer one day any time, for example at home, at work, in when leisure etc., when needs, to prepare tea concentrate easily.
In described tool set, the metrical instrument of at least a particle tea material can be placed at least one corresponding parcel or pouch.A plurality of such parcels or pouch can be provided in described tool set.Described tool set also can comprise a plurality of parcels or the pouch that other additive such as sweetener, medicinal herbs, spices etc. are housed.Select a ground, the metrical instrument of described at least a particle tea material can be provided as proportioning device such as the spoon or the soupspoon of predetermined volumes.
Described tool set can comprise the container more than, and described (each) container can comprise having cup or the glassware of enough at least volumes to hold described tea concentrate.Yet this cup or glassware have enough volumes, take iron, teas Cappuccino, oolong tea etc. so that can prepare beverage such as teas subsequently therein.And the size of described container most preferably is and described filter coupling.

The specific embodiment
At first with reference to Fig. 1, the method step of preparation tea concentrate illustrates in the flow chart mode.This method can prepare the tea concentrate for the single about 30-40ml that drinks.This concentrate can be used as single part and directly drinks, or can be immediately or add subsequently and be mixed in the medium of wanting, and described medium comprises milk heat or cold, espresso (Steam Heating) milk bubble, water heat or cold, ice cube etc.Use this method, can form various beverages and comprise by iron, Cappuccino, iced drink, oolong iced tea etc.
This method comprises two core procedures, and directly contact procedure and separating step can also increase other optional step under the situation of needs.The control extraction step of representing among described contact procedure such as Fig. 1 10, described separating step filters 12 as shown in Figure 1.Optional step shown in Fig. 1 is for putting into block object/dispersion 16 and seasoning 14.
In extraction step, make water 18 direct and a certain amount of discrete particles tea materials of boiling or approaching boiling, contact as the tea admixture of representing among Fig. 1 20 usually.It is about 95-100 ℃ water that term " near boiling " is used to describe when it contacts with tea material temperature.Can be in this scope from the obtainable water of the outlet of some espresso coffee machine.
The application's applicant is surprised to find that, by the time period of controlling the discrete particles tea material of determining grade and boiling or directly contacting near the water that seethes with excitement, can make strong and tea concentrate few or significantly reduced tannin extract is arranged.When flowing through space between the tea admixture when boiling or near the water 18 of boiling, the tea smell composition (as theanine etc.) from tealeaves, discharge (or leaching gradually) in water, thus make and the tea material residue water-based tea concentrate 22 that separate, that contain tannin that keeps.This water-based concentrate is through filtering 12, wherein the tea concentrate 26 of gained can directly use or storage so that follow-up use or further processing.
In described method, immediately this tea admixture is placed on the contiguous place of filter usually, as bullet or other filter (as described below), thereby, filter 12 and take place immediately in case make water by the heap of the tea material in the step 10.
Fig. 1 also illustrates the optional method step in the mode of seasoning step 14, wherein, and as described in various flavoring substances can being added to as sweetener, medicinal herbs and spices etc. 28 in the concentrate 26, so that any taste of wanting to be provided.Perhaps, shown in dotted arrow among Fig. 1 15, these sweeteners, medicinal herbs, spices etc. can be added with described tea admixture, thereby extract/be dissolved in the described water-based concentrate 22.
The time of extraction process and temperature can change along with employed particle tea properties of materials.The kind (shrub tea tree, roseleaf, India's spices tea (masala) etc.) of the particle size of the material that uses in factor such as the tea admixture, type of material (being leaf, flower or other vegetable material) and material can influence the mode of the method for being implemented and prepared gained concentrate.This method can be by changing tea material in the extraction step 10 particle size and tea-water time of contact to adapt to these factors.
For example, if with the particle sizes of 10 grams be the pekoe tea dust (pekoefannings) of 18-20 order (Tyler sieve) as the tea admixture, then can be less than when using 10 particle sizes that restrain be the orange required extraction time of tea dust (orange fannings) of 20-22 purpose the time of extracting.The particle size of material can influence the back pressure of the current in the gap that appears at discrete particles tea material.
When described discrete particles tea material became wet, this back pressure also can be subjected to the expansion of discrete particles tea material and the influence of buoyancy effect.Therefore, Fig. 1 also illustrates the optional method step with the form of introducing block object and/or optional dispersion steps 16.
By block object is placed on the granular material stockpile that places filter, can limits discrete particles tea material and directly expand with boiling/making progress when contacting near the water that seethes with excitement.
By will seethe with excitement/near the aqueous dispersion of boiling to the granular material stockpile that places filter, can reach the tea effect of extracting of average moistening and better control.As described below, place the block object on the granular material stockpile also can provide peptizaiton.In any case, select and locate described disperser, thereby keep in touch the suitable water temperature of this tea material.
This bulk object can derive from the form of wide range, wherein should the bulk object comprises the element of suitable weight and shape, thus the described discrete particles tea of unlikely excess compression material, and therefore excessively slow down the current that pass through.Have been found that the disk-like element (as the stainless steel packing ring) with one or more through holes can be used as suitable block object.
Disperser can be the aqueous dispersion device of screen cloth or other perforation.
Described tea admixture can comprise various discrete particles tea materials, leaf as dry and/or ready tea plant, or when contacting, can discharge the leaf, flower etc. of other plant of any kind of aqueous extract, thereby make drinkable teas concentrate (as the leaf of peppermint, spearmint, yellow chamomile, the rose of Sharon, fructus rosae (rosehip) etc., flower etc.) with water.Common described particle tea material comprises broken leaf, the end of the blade through grinding or their combination.
In an example of the method for using Fig. 1, use the pekoe tea dust, yet the example of the broken leaf that other is fit to comprises orange tea dust and the red pekoe tea dust (broken orange pekoe fannings) of mandarin orange.The example of these tea dusts is roughly relevant with the grade of tealeaves, and the grade of described tealeaves is determined by the size of tealeaves usually.The admixture of these tea dusts and other tea grade can be used in the described method, thereby provides market, fusion device or described tea concentrate for the specific region to want the consumer groups of selling and the tea concentrate that designs.
For example, can adopt this method to use tea dust and green tea to prepare tea concentrate from Darjeeling (Darjeeling), Assam (Assam), Neil lucky (Nilgiri), Sri Lanka (Sri Lanka).When with described particle tea dispersion of materials in pouch, parcel or other quantitative container the time, described tea material can mix with spices such as Chinese cassia tree, cardamom, ginger, cloves etc.Perhaps, described particle tea material itself can carry out seasoning by the essence (edible essential oil) as its prescription part.
Described method allows user (as barista (barista)) to prepare the beverage of tea concentrate as single portion of beverage or follow-up branch cup in advance.Described tea admixture can be supplied to the user with single part amount, as is placed in pouch or the parcel, can be used as perhaps in advance that admixture uses measurer to distribute from bulk container by the consumer, perhaps can mix on the spot.Usually for single portion of beverage, approximately the tea admixture of 8-10 gram generally is suitable for preparing the tea concentrate of " one glass (shot) " volume that is about 40ml.Yet, can add more or less tea admixture to adapt to individual's taste hobby.
Described method comprises that also the permission user prepares large batch of tea concentrate, and described large batch of tea concentrate can be considered " single part ", can be divided into less many parts with described part afterwards.This batch also can prepare in advance in order to follow-up use.
With reference to Fig. 2-4, described the numerous embodiments of the device that is used to prepare tea concentrate among the figure, and, noted similar or same parts same numbers mark in following detailed description.
Each device among Fig. 2-4 all can be used for the method for preparing tea concentrate implementing to be addressed in the present invention.Described device can comprise the filter of filter assemblies form.Described filter assemblies can adopt the various ways that comprises simple support filter paper successively, yet, when being durable and use expediently, described filter assemblies can placing and stand on certainly the form in the required container of tea concentrate (as cup).
The form of the filter assemblies 30 in each figure of Fig. 2-4 comprises the hollow-cone stage body 34 by suitable food grade materials (as stainless steel) construction.The narrow end 40 of hollow-cone stage body 34 as described in fine braided metal (fine woven metal) (as stainless steel) screen cloth 38 is fixed on.For easy operating, when described hollow-cone stage body 34 heating, described hollow-cone stage body provides the side outstanding handle 35.
Described filter assemblies can be used in combination with previously described block object.For example, in Fig. 2, described block body surface is shown the form of packing ring 36, and in use, described packing ring 36 can be arranged on the tea material that is placed on described hollow-cone stage body 34.
In Fig. 3 A, the mode that described packing ring 36 is expressed as by chain 37 is connected on the described hollow-cone stage body 34.In Fig. 3 B, the mode that described packing ring 36 is expressed as by curved elongated arm 39 is pivotally connected on the described hollow-cone stage body 34.Described arm 39 integrally extends from packing ring, and be pivotally connected to described hollow-cone stage body protuberance 41 to side.Therefore described packing ring can move between non-use position as shown in FIG. and after the tea material is put into described hollow-cone stage body and use location or rotate, and wherein said use location can be positioned on the tea material.The action route of described rotation is represented by dotted lines in Fig. 3 B.By described packing ring being connected on the described hollow-cone stage body 34, maybe when using the described filter assemblies 30 of back cleaning, it is less that the possibility of accidental destruction appears in described packing ring when handling moistening used tea admixture.
In Fig. 4, described block body surface is shown the form of the disk 36A that comprises complete handle 42, thereby on the tea material that makes disk be easy to be positioned in use to place described hollow-cone stage body 34.Described disk 36A comprises a plurality of through holes 44, thereby makes described through hole produce the effect that dispersion train is crossed the hot water on the tea material that places described hollow-cone stage body 34 in use.Described disk also can have the diameter of increase, thereby when the tea material used, critically the internal diameter of the described hollow-cone stage body 34 of locating with this disk matched, and suitably locatees and help to strengthen aqueous dispersion with the described disk of further help.
With reference to Fig. 5, first kind of tool set embodiment 50 is expressed as filter assemblies 30 and the packing ring 36 that comprises among Fig. 2, and the container with glass 54 forms of special-purpose cork plate mat 56 and handle 58.Described filter assemblies 30 most preferably is size assortment with glass 54 and uses.
In Fig. 6, another kind of tool set 60 has been described.Similarly, described tool set also comprises filter assemblies 30 and the packing ring 36 among Fig. 2.Yet except glass 54, plate mat 56 and handle 58, described tool set 60 can comprise one or more pouches 70 through packing, all comprises the tea admixture of a certain amount of optimal level of wanting that is used for described assembly 30 in each described pouch.Described a certain amount of being designed to provides best dosage to these specific tool set parts, thus the suitable strong and tea concentrate that do not have bitter taste of preparation.
Described tool set 50,60 can be made of the packing ring/disc structure among Fig. 2-4 arbitrarily.Described tool set 50,60 can comprise container, parcel/big bag, bag, box etc.Described tool set 50,60 can also comprise the explanation of implementing described method and the prescription of various tea admixtures.In addition, tool set as described in the pouch that comprises other composition (as sweetener, medicinal herbs, spices etc.) that is used for fusion also can be included in.
Described tool set 50,60 also allows user's what when and where easily in office, for example is in or when work the tea beverage that preparation is wanted.The user can buy complete tool set for the first time, when pouch uses up, only needs to buy tea admixture pouch and gets final product afterwards.Therefore this tea admixture pouch for example can provide separately with the form of the mixing single pouches of different admixtures, also can provide with tool set.The tea admixture also can and comprise suitable proportioning device such as spoon or soupspoon and provides with large quantities of (promptly in jar, container, parcel, big bags etc.).
In the use of described device and tool set, the tea admixture of the optimal level of scheduled volume is placed on the inboard of described hollow-cone stage body 34, rest described screen cloth 38 above, described hollow-cone stage body then rests on the glass 54.With described packing ring 36 or disk 36A be placed on described tea admixture above.Then with the boiling of predetermined/make described tea admixture wetting near the water of boiling, described boiling/near the aqueous dispersion of boiling is on packing ring/disk and flow through tea admixture piece.Described afterwards water is by screen cloth 38 and flow to glass 54, becomes tea concentrate.
This device and tool set are configured to make the user only need guarantee to provide the water of correct volume usually in described hollow-cone stage body 34.When the user from as kettle (being not the distributor that can control water), pour out water to as described in the hollow-cone stage body 34 time, described hollow-cone stage body 34 can provide clear and legible other inner marker with the indication volume.The operation instruction of described tool set can provide guidance for the proper volume of specific tea admixture and the specific tea concentrate of wanting concentration afterwards.
Although the block object with the form of packing ring or disk can be provided in the tool set easily, whether should the bulk object use then and can depend on multiple factor, these factors can comprise the kind of container, the kind of tea admixture and the form of employed filter.Disclosed described block object is packing ring 36 or disk 36A in Fig. 2-4.Yet as before described, this bulk object can adopt various ways, and therefore can will should introduce in the described filter assemblies by the bulk object.In other example, described block object can comprise disk smooth, atresia or plate, spheroid or block (as metal or pottery), also can be used as the fine screen cloth etc. of disperser.
Embodiment
The non-limiting example of said method below is provided.
Embodiment 1
Use the employing Tyler sieve series (promptly 20-24 hole) per square inch of 9 grams to record to have broken leaf to be of a size of 20-24 purpose pekoe tea dust and test, the quality of tea concentrate during with the water determining to seethe with excitement when use.Described pekoe tea dust is placed in the cone table filter of the outlet that has very fine screen cloth and have restriction.Use the water of teapot preparation boiling, and the water of boiling that will about 70ml is poured on directly on this pekoe tea dust, the extraction time is 20-25 second.Make the final penetrant that makes by filter, thereby from the pekoe tea dust, isolate, so that about 30ml to be provided the tea concentrate as final form.Tea concentrate by this method preparation has strong fragrance and does not have strong tannin bitter taste.
Embodiment 2
Use the employing Tyler sieve series of 10 grams to record to have broken leaf to be of a size of 20-24 purpose pekoe tea dust and test, with determine when use be derived from the espresso coffee machine outlet near the water that seethes with excitement the time tea concentrate quality.This pekoe tea dust is at first through grinding to reduce size, be placed on then in the conical filter with very fine screen cloth and the outlet with restriction.The water of approaching boiling is the free-pouring water from the hot water outlet of espresso coffee machine.The water near boiling of about 40ml directly is poured on the pekoe tea dust, and to make the extraction time be 25-30 second.Make the final penetrant that makes by filter, wherein said final penetrant is isolated from the pekoe tea dust, thereby the tea concentrate as final form is provided.Tea concentrate by this method preparation has strong fragrance and does not have strong tannin bitter taste.
Embodiment 3
The leaf admixture that uses the use Tyler sieve series of 10 grams to record to have broken leaf to be of a size of 18-20 purpose orange tea dust and roseleaf is tested, to determine the quality of tea concentrate when the use leaf admixture.This leaf admixture is placed in the conical strainer of the outlet that has very fine screen cloth and have restriction.With method similar to Example 1, use the water of teapot preparation boiling.The water of the boiling of about 70ml directly is poured on this admixture, and the extraction time is 30-40 second.Make the final penetrant that makes by filter, wherein said final penetrant is isolated from the leaf admixture, thereby about 40ml is provided the tea concentrate as final form.Similarly, the tea concentrate by this method preparation has strong fragrance and does not have strong tannin bitter taste.
Embodiment 4
Use the use Tyler sieve series of 90 grams to record to have broken leaf to be of a size of 20-24 purpose pekoe tea dust and test, to determine can be used for the follow-up quality of tea concentrate when being divided into many parts concentrate when preparing.This pekoe tea dust is placed in the conical strainer that has greater than employed screen cloth of embodiment 1-3 and the outlet with restriction.As described above, use the water of teapot preparation boiling.For boiling water is distributed on the pekoe tea dust fifty-fifty, at first makes water pass through form with diversion filter (course filter) and be placed on disperser on the tea material, and cause the water of about 300ml to flow directly on the pekoe tea dust.Making the extraction time is 100 seconds.The final penetrant that makes is isolated from the pekoe tea dust, thereby the tea concentrate as final form is provided.Similarly, this tea concentrate has strong fragrance and does not have strong tannin bitter taste.
Embodiment 5
Use the green tea of 10 grams to test, described green tea was in CG10 type electric coffee grinder Breville (trade mark is Housewares International Limited), ground under No.4 sets.Green tea through grinding is placed in the conical strainer of the outlet that has very fine screen cloth and have restriction.As described above, use the water of teapot preparation boiling.The water of the boiling of about 70ml directly is poured on this green tea through grinding.Making the extraction time is 30 seconds.The final penetrant that makes is isolated from this green tea through grinding, thereby about 40ml is provided the tea concentrate as final form.This tea concentrate has strong fragrance and does not have strong tannin bitter taste.
Embodiment 6
Use the green tea of 10 grams to test, described green tea in CG10 type Breville electric coffee grinder, under No.9 sets, ground, to make than used thicker tea material among the embodiment 5 through grinding.Similar to embodiment 5, the green tea through grinding is placed on the conical strainer of the outlet that has very fine screen cloth and have restriction.As described above, use the water of teapot preparation boiling.The water of the boiling of about 70ml directly is poured on this green tea through grinding.Making the extraction time is 25 seconds.The final penetrant that makes is isolated from this green tea through grinding, thereby about 40ml is provided the tea concentrate as final form.This tea concentrate has strong fragrance and does not have strong tannin bitter taste.
Embodiment 7
The leaf admixture that uses the use Tyler sieve series of 8 grams to record to have broken leaf to be of a size of 18-20 purpose India spices milk tea is tested, to determine the quality of tea concentrate when the use leaf admixture.This leaf admixture is placed in the cone table filter of the outlet that has very fine screen cloth and have restriction.With the packing ring of 8mm be placed on the leaf admixture above.Similar to embodiment 1, as to use the teapot preparation to seethe with excitement water.Respectively the water of the boiling of about 35ml directly is poured on this leaf admixture for twice, making total extraction time is 30-40 second.Moistening leaf admixture expands owing to having absorbed moisture, so the block object of the packing ring of this 8mm plays counterpoise and limit moistening leaf admixture obviously to expand.Make the final penetrant that makes by filter, and from the leaf admixture, isolate, thereby tea concentrate as final form is provided.Tea concentrate by this method preparation has strong fragrance and does not have strong tannin bitter taste.Add the milk bubble afterwards and slidingly suitablely take iron with tea pleasant to make to have.
Use said method, can prepare various tea beverage at short notice.Single cup of tea of standard can be by using the tea dust of 5 grams, slowly a certain amount of water is poured on the tealeaves that is arranged in empty appropriate filters, and flow in the cup to prepare filtered tea concentrate, mend full this cup with boiling water or near the water of boiling afterwards, thereby in about one minute, prepare.Similarly, if want the tea equivalent of Cappuccino, can be poured on by the water with 70ml on the loose tea dusts of 10 grams that are arranged in filter, milk (or soymilk) that will foam afterwards, full-cream or low fat is added in the concentrate in the cup, thereby makes.Iced tea can produce aforesaid concentrate by using the tealeaves of 10 grams, and this concentrate is poured in the kettle, and added cold water, ice cube, lemon and sweetener, thus preparation fast.In addition, Ice Milky Tea can be by making in the cold milk that concentrate is added to ice or does not have to ice.Even the hot tea of a kettle can directly be added to by water that will boiling on the concentrate that makes in advance in the kettle and preparation fast.
Therefore, this method provides the quick and effective method for preparing the strong tea concentrate that does not have the tannin bitter taste.This method allows a kind of connecing of retail shop while to prepare various different types of extract fragrance a kind ofly.Can produce whole order according to demand.For example, use this method, the shop can be prepared multiple tea kind easily, takes iron, Assam tea Cappuccino, Ceylon's tea to freeze that ice milk beverage, green tea India spices freeze drink etc. by iron, organic green-tea in drink, Darjeeling's iced tea, the Neil Ji as India's spices tea.
By preparing every part of fresh tea concentrate, can avoid degenerating or the variation of beverage quality of beverage.In addition, single part of tea-drinking need not use tea bag promptly can make, and has therefore reduced waste.Similarly, this method for retail shop or enterprise provides simply and easily method and require tailor-made teas beverage with preparation and sell various teas beverages according to consumer taste and supply.
This method also is fit to adopt existing equipment such as espresso coffee machine or boiling water disperser, thereby makes tea concentrate.
